What is a Borehole Drilling Project Proposal Template?
A Borehole Drilling Project Proposal Template is a structured document used by individuals and organizations to outline the scope, methodology, costs, and timelines associated with drilling boreholes. This type of proposal typically encompasses technical specifications, environmental considerations, and project management plans. Having a well-structured proposal is crucial for securing approvals and funding from stakeholders or clients.

Typical use-cases and sectors that often Borehole Drilling Project Proposal Template
Borehole drilling proposals are commonly used across various industries. Some typical use-cases include:
-
1.Environmental Consulting: Firms often prepare proposals for land assessments and remediation projects.
-
2.Construction and Infrastructure: Companies submit proposals for constructing water supply systems.
-
3.Agriculture: Farmers may propose boreholes for irrigation purposes.
-
4.Mining and Natural Resources: Proposals for drilling activities related to resource extraction.
